Смарт-контракты в блокчейне — это компьютерный алгоритм, содержащий условия договора и предназначенный для автоматического контроля и исполнения договорных отношений.
Как работают смарт-контракты: пользователи подписывают контракт как обычную криптовалютную транзакцию. При этом все условия, а также логика их исполнения, должны быть заранее прописаны программным способом. После подписания контракт вступает в силу, а информация о нём сохраняется в распределённом реестре. Далее блокчейн проверяет выполнение или нарушение пунктов договора и принимает решения по условиям прописанного алгоритма.
Функции смарт-контрактов:
Автоматизация платежей. Контракт может быть запрограммирован, чтобы гарантировать, что требуемая сумма поступит в указанное время указанным лицам или организациям.
Регистрация и смена владельца. Необходимые документы могут быть зарегистрированы в блокчейне, чтобы установить собственность с самого начала и сменить владельца посредством смарт-контрактов.
Энергетические транзакции. Создается цифровая экосистема для обмена энергией.
Интеллектуальная собственность. Можно встроить смарт-контракт в любой объект, который контролируется цифровыми средствами.